Easy Creamy Quick Dip Recipe for Fresh Veggies Perfect for Parties

A quick and easy creamy dip made with Greek yogurt, sour cream, mayonnaise, fresh herbs, and garlic. Perfect for fresh veggies and ideal for parties, potlucks, or snack time.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up plain Greek yogurt (full-fat or low-fat)
  • ½ cup sour cream
  • ¼ cup mayonnaise (use vegan mayo for dairy-free option)
  • 1 clove gar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on freshly squeezed lemon juice
  • 2 tablespoons fresh dill, finely chopped
  • 1 tablespoon chives, chopped
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
  • Optional: pinch of smoked paprika or cayenne pepper

Instructions

  1. Gather and prep your ingredients: measure Greek yogurt, sour cream, mayonnaise; mince garlic; chop dill and chives; squeeze lemon juice.
  2. In a medium mixing bowl, combine Greek yogurt, sour cream, and mayonnaise. Whisk or fork blend until smooth and creamy, about 1-2 minutes.
  3. Stir in minced garlic, lemon juice, chopped dill, and chives until evenly distributed.
  4. Add salt and black pepper; taste and adjust seasoning. Optionally add smoked paprika or cayenne pepper for heat and mix well.
  5. Cover and ch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es to meld flavors and thicken the dip.
  6. Before serving, stir the dip and transfer to a serving bowl. Serve chilled with fresh veggie sticks.

Notes

If dip is too thick after chilling, stir in a teaspoon of water or milk to loosen. For milder garlic flavor, roast garlic before adding. Let dip rest longer for better flavor melding. Use plain Greek yogurt for best texture. Fresh herbs should be finely chopped.
